The Curse

It took seed...now it needs to feed

Nathan Hayes is a religious man trying to hold onto his farm and keep his family in line. A real estate developer is trying to buy most of the farm property in the area, including Mr. Hayes family farm, in the hope that the Tennesse Valley Authority will choose the town for the site of a new dam and recreational area. The night of a terrible storm, an unidentified, glowing object crashes on the Hayes farm and with it comes a horrible curse for the Hayes family and the members of the community.

Although it is not mentioned by name, this is quite clearly The Color out of Space. And Lovecraft is even listed as one of the writers. This is not a bad take on that story, and it makes it a great deal more human than it could have been. I think the casting is quite good, and the direction is clearly very competent. Some of the effects look a bit too watery for my taste, but I think that it came across as unsettling enough. The movie does have its issues, but I believe that this is one of the better takes on this material, and it does make itself very creepy, which is lovely to see.
